DECnet NCP TRIGGER — VMS 5.4-3

Use the TRIGGER commands to trigger the bootstrap mechanism  of  a
target  node such that the node will load itself.  Use this command to
initiate the loading sequence for  an  unattended  system.

NODE

Use the TRIGGER NODE command to trigger the bootstrap mechanism  of  a
target  node such that the node will load itself.  Use this command to
initiate the loading sequence for  an  unattended  system.

TRIGGER NODE node-id    SERVICE PASSWORD hex-password
                        VIA circuit-id
                        PHYSICAL ADDRESS E-address


All underscores found in parameters must be replaced with spaces
when parameters are used in NCP commands.

NODE node-id

identifies the node whose bootstrap is to be triggered.

PHYSICAL ADDRESS

Applies only to nodes on Ethernet circuits.  Specifies the Ethernet
address that the target node currently use to identify itself.
The value is the Ethernet physical address the target node has set for
itself, or, if the target node has not set an Ethernet address, the
HARDWARE ADDRESS parameter if associated with the target node in the
executor node's volatile database.

SERVICE PASSWORD hex-password

identifies the password required to trigger the bootstrap
mechanism on the target node.

VIA circuit-id

identifies the circuit over which the operation is to take
place.


Examples


     NCP>TRIGGER NODE NYC

         This command triggers the bootstrap mechanism on node NYC  to
         initiate a downline load operation.

     NCP>TRIGGER NODE NYC SERVICE PASSWORD F0F0 VIA DMC-5

         This command provides a service password in order to  trigger
         the  bootstrap  mechanism on node NYC and initiate a downline
         load operation over circuit DMC-5.

VIA

Use the TRIGGER VIA command to trigger the bootstrap  mechanism  of  a
target  node such that the node will load itself.  Use this command to
initiate the loading sequence for  an  unattended  system.

This command triggers the target node via the specified circuit.   The
target  node identification is obtained from the volatile database on
the executor node.

TRIGGER VIA circuit-id     SERVICE PASSWORD hex-password
                           PHYSICAL ADDRESS E-address


All underscores found in parameters must be replaced with spaces
when parameters are used in NCP commands.

SERVICE PASSWORD hex-password

identifies the password required to trigger the bootstrap
mechanism on the target node.


PHYSICAL ADDRESS

Applies only to nodes on Ethernet circuits.  Specifies the Ethernet
address that the target node currently use to identify itself.
The value is the Ethernet physical address the target node has set for
itself, or, if the target node has not set an Ethernet address, the
HARDWARE ADDRESS parameter if associated with the target node in the
executor node's volatile database.  This parameter must be included if
an Ethernet circuit is specified in VIA circuit-id.

VIA circuit-id

identifies the circuit over which the operation is to take
place.

Examples


     NCP>TRIGGER VIA DMC-5

         This command triggers the bootstrap  mechanism  on  the  node
         connected to circuit DMC-5.
